About This Item
Taschen, Koln, 1992, Fine Softcover, 93 pages, 9" x 12", 76 prints, some in colour, ownership notation on title page, otherwise clean and tight. Maurits Cornelis Escher (1898 – 1972) was a Dutch graphic artist who made mathematically inspired woodcuts, lithographs, and mezzotints.
